stop making History be a Service, it wasn't necessary
authorBrian Warner <warner@lothar.com>
Sat, 15 Aug 2009 11:44:15 +0000 (04:44 -0700)
committerBrian Warner <warner@lothar.com>
Sat, 15 Aug 2009 11:44:15 +0000 (04:44 -0700)
src/allmydata/client.py
src/allmydata/history.py

index 51f96d1d8b43e91c5bcc45f8fe80d2da6c880c27..a664660ae314225dc6d42ceb460aa1e7ed714c1a 100644 (file)
@@ -258,7 +258,7 @@ class Client(node.Node, pollmixin.PollMixin):
         self.convergence = base32.a2b(convergence_s)
 
         self.init_client_storage_broker()
-        self.history = self.add_service(History(self.stats_provider))
+        self.history = History(self.stats_provider)
         self.add_service(Uploader(helper_furl, self.stats_provider))
         download_cachedir = os.path.join(self.basedir,
                                          "private", "cache", "download")
@@ -329,7 +329,7 @@ class Client(node.Node, pollmixin.PollMixin):
                                    self._key_generator)
 
     def get_history(self):
-        return self.getServiceNamed("history")
+        return self.history
 
     def init_control(self):
         d = self.when_tub_ready()
index d561699fe6b56a3ff5fe8290ae4046a8599b8fa2..f46eb6d4b5c80ed8a470be4fce44bbe967b09f2b 100644 (file)
@@ -1,8 +1,7 @@
 
 import weakref
-from twisted.application import service
 
-class History(service.Service):
+class History:
     """Keep track of recent operations, for a status display."""
 
     name = "history"